The UK Government's Code of Practice 9

HMRC's Code of Practice 9 lays down the principles and procedures addressing how HMRC conducts cases into tax fraud. This code strives to ensure that HMRC's operations are impartial and transparent to taxpayers. Furthermore, Code of Practice 9 sets out the rights and obligations of both taxpayers and HMRC during an investigation.
